Area Arrests/Accidents 4-7-2016

On Thursday, April 7th, the Christian County Sherrifs Office reported the following accidents to Regional Radio News:

 

On 4/5/16 24 year old Christian E. Crowder was traveling northbound on 2700 East Road in Montgomery County in a 2007 Nissan Quest. Crowder neared the intersection at 00 North Road and 1800 East Road in Christian County. Crowder went through the off set intersection without stopping. Crowder went off the roadway traveling northbound and hit a utility pole owned by Shelby Electric.Crowder came to rest in the east ditch on 1800 East Road and 00 North Road. Crowder had damage to the front end of the vehicle and also the rear end. The utility pole had damage to the bottom of the pole but was still standing. Crowder’s vehicle was towed from the scene by Taylorville Towing. Crowder was given a citation for operating a vehicle when registration is revoked. Shelby Electric was informed of the damage to the utility pole.

 

16 year old Drew M. Pettijohn was traveling Eastbound on 900 N Road and came to the intersection at 400 E Road. Pettijohn stated that he was driving too fast when he entered the intersection, which is a slight incline.  became airborn for approx. 60 ft. Pettijohn then began to slide sideways. Pettijohn slid sideways down the roadway for approx. 195 ft before spinning around backwards. Pettijohn entered the ditch on the south side of the roadway and struck the south side of the ditch with the passenger side of the rear bumper. Pettijohn then spun 180 degrees, facing East, before coming to rest in the ditch.


 

 

On Thursday, April 7th the Taylorville Police Department reported the following accidents to Regional Radio News:


On 4-5-16 officers were dispatched to Park at East Main Cross for an accident with no injuries. Upon arrival officers made contact with both parties. 29 year old William D. Thomas who was driving a 2011 Hyundai Sedan said he rear ended 38 year old Corey L. Bland who was driving a 2005 Chevrolet Silverado. Neither party reported injuries. Thomas’ vehicle was towed, due to extensive front end damage. Thomas was also cited for failure to reduce speed to avoid an accident.
